Sacra Conversazione
Bergognone, Ambrogio (ca. 1460-1523)
Item type:paintingDate of creation:ca. 1485Height:242.0 cm (95 1/4 in.)Width:182.0 cm (71 5/8 in.)Technique / Medium:tempera and oil on wood panelDescription
Representation of the Virgin and Child enthroned, surrounded by a number of saints and angels of which 6 are singing from 2 songbooks, one with (not legible) music. The Virgin is seated on a high throne with the Child on her lap, blessing the painting’s donor, Geralamo Calgrani, (depicted in ecclesiastic attire) who is seen kneeling with cap in hand as a mark of respect. Behind him, on the left there are Saint Jerome, Saint Augustine, Saint Ambrose and Saint Gregory the Great. The group of saints on the include: Saint Epiphanius, Saint Liberata, Saint Luminosa and Saint Speciosa.
